запрос: развернуть остатки по регистратору #456856


#0 by ekat_kuzn
Делаю отчет по документам "ПоступлениеТоваровУслуг". Нужно получить остатки и обороты как в типовом "Анализе субконто". |    ПО (ПоступлениеТоваровУслуг.Ссылка = ХозрасчетныйОстОб.Регистратор) В СП сказано, что Период=Регистратор дает дополнительный разворот ОБОРОТОВ по периодичности - поэтому обороты получаются верные, а остатки нет. Посмотрела в конф-ции код отчета "Анализ субконто" - не нашла нужный запрос.
#1 by Живой Ископаемый
как вы себе представляете ОСТАТКИ по регистратору? Не берите их как остатки, берите как обороты.. Ну или добавьте аналитику (измерение или субконто) - регистратор, и ужасайтесь потом тому что получилось сами.
#2 by Живой Ископаемый
для того чтобы понять что остатки не могут быть по регистратору - не надо читать СП... Нужно просто 15-60 минут(в зависимости отживости ума) помедитировать над этим с карандошом и листиком
#3 by ekat_kuzn
сама не могу представить остатки по регистратору, но они есть в типовом анализе субконто)).
#4 by ekat_kuzn
у меня нет живости ума, т.к. не знаю, как взять остатки как обороты((.
#5 by Живой Ископаемый
2 Врете. Это скорее всего субконто - документ расчета.
#6 by Живой Ископаемый
2 господи, это проще всего - отнести Дату начала запроса как можно дальше в прошлое
#7 by ekat_kuzn
попробую)
#8 by Ненавижу 1С
в карточке счета есть такие остатки, но не по регистратору а на момент регистратора (включая регистратор)
#9 by Живой Ископаемый
, +1 - ну или да...
#10 by ekat_kuzn
#11 by Живой Ископаемый
Возьмите отчет ОборотыСчета  и поставьте дату конца отчета - сегодняшнюю а дату начала - пустую.  Детализация - до регистратора. это и будет ваш запрос... Само собой остатков не будут вовсе, будут только обороты... Если хотите с остатками на каждый регистраотор - тогда возьмите упомянутый в отчет карточка счета и возьмите запрос из него
#12 by ekat_kuzn
спасибо, не нашла почему-то в модуле объекта и модуле формы отчетов ОборотыСчета и КарточкаСчета нужных запросов. я правильно поняла, что способы и дадут 1 результат (потому что Вы пишите "Если хотите с остатками на каждый регистратор" - надо , не на каждый регистратор? если использовать, надо писать ДатаОстатков = Новый Граница(?.МоментВремени, ВидГраницы.Включая); - как указать документ вместо ?.
#13 by ekat_kuzn
похоже запросы в стандартных отчетах
#14 by Живой Ископаемый
э... Я ВНЕЗАПНО понял, что не понимаю чего на самом деле вы хотите получите - какой-то своеобразный отчет (тогда нужно описать какой, или например в Екселе нарисвать), или просто хотите узнать как вытаскивать запросы из стандартных бух.отчетов, например АнализСубконто?
#15 by ekat_kuzn
Делаю отчет по документам "ПоступлениеТоваровУслуг". Получить остатки как в типовом "Анализе субконто" - подзадача, для выполнения которой очень хочется знать, "как вытаскивать запросы из стандартных бух.отчетов". Научите, пожалуйста (тут какой-то особый метод нужен?).
#16 by Живой Ископаемый
D конфигураторе - на нужном отчете правую кнопку мыши, открыть модуль документа.. искать строчку типа Запрос.Текст = ставите на ней точку останова (красное пятно слева), нажимаете Ф5, в режиме предприятия выбираете тот же самый отчет, заполняете так как вы хотите (в смысле настройки, от этого текст запроса иногда может разнится), жмете кнопку выполнить - рано или поздно управление возвращается в конфигуратор на точку останова (желтая стрелка на красном пятне). Исследуете интересующие вас переменные, в частности Запрос.Текст, копируете из него текст...
#17 by ekat_kuzn
Класс! спасибо огромное!!!!!
#18 by Живой Ископаемый
зы. Отчет который у вас на картинке можно получить в том случае, если эти документы - ПоступленияТоварови Услуг являются аналитикой (субконто) по например в вашем случае счету 60.1...
#19 by ekat_kuzn
Да,они являются аналитикой - счета берутся из проводок по документу.
#20 by Живой Ископаемый
ну дык это ж совсем другое! а вы говорите - регистратор...
#21 by ekat_kuzn
как без регистратора - надо же соединять: У меня Бухгалтерия КОРП, скорее всего, это не важно, но отладчик не остановился(.
#22 by Живой Ископаемый
а у меня бух.корп нету... и скорее всего это важно, потому что в ней отчеты построены на СКД(если у меня правильно сложилось впечатление) ==== "как без регистратора - надо же соединять: " - мне например этот вовсе неочевидно на данный момент.. Но в АнализеСубконто эти документы - совершенно не регистраторы а аналитика.
#23 by ekat_kuzn
сначала было так:    |    И ПоступлениеТоваровУслуг.Дата МЕЖДУ &НачПериода И &КонПериода"; То есть документы ПостТовУслуг(проведенных, не помеч. на удаление, из нужного периода) соединялись с "ХозрДвССубкПоступление (чтобы взять счет, на к-рый поступили)" и "ХозрДвССубкРасчет (чтобы взять документ оплаты, из него потом дату оплаты)" и "ХозрасчетныйОстОб (остатки взять не получилось)". Теперь пытаюсь так (чтобы получить остатки): "ВЫБРАТЬ
Тэги:
Ответить:
Комментарии доступны только авторизированным пользователям

В этой группе 1С